Unlock the Power of Deep Tissue Massage: How Long Should It Be?

This article delves into the world of deep tissue massage, exploring how long sessions should be to get the most out of your experience. A well-structured session can have numerous benefits for physical health, including reduced muscle tension and improved flexibility. Regular sessions also lead to a boosted immune system and overall well-being. The ideal duration of deep tissue massage therapy is between 60-90 minutes, allowing therapists to work on specific areas or provide adequate relaxation. Shorter sessions may be beneficial for minor issues or relaxation purposes only.

Find the Perfect Rhythm: How Often to Get a Deep Tissue Massage

Regular deep tissue massages can have a significant impact on both physical and mental well-being. Scheduling sessions every 4-6 weeks can provide optimal benefits, including reduced muscle tension and pain relief, improved flexibility and range of motion, and enhanced circulation and detoxification. However, the ideal frequency may vary depending on age group, lifestyle, and overall health status. Young adults (18-30) may require more frequent sessions, while seniors (51+) may need less frequent treatments or as needed basis. Consult a licensed massage therapist to determine individual needs.

Does Foot Detox Machines Really Work? Exploring the Pros and Cons of This Trendy Health Fad

Does Foot Detox Machines Really Work? Exploring the Pros and Cons of This Trendy Health Fad

This article explores whether foot detox machines work or not, discussing their supposed benefits and mechanisms of action. It examines the lack of scientific evidence supporting their effectiveness in removing toxins or improving overall health. Potential risks and side effects associated with using these devices include electrical shock, bacterial infections, and allergic reactions. Ultimately, the article concludes that most reputable health organizations remain skeptical about the efficacy of foot detox machines, recommending tried-and-tested methods backed by scientific research instead.
